QQ域名检测API接口分享及自动跳转PHP代码示例

在当今数字化时代,域名的重要性愈发凸显。作为互联网的标识符,域名不仅仅是一个网络地址,更是品牌形象、用户信任的承载体。尤其是在中国,QQ作为一个广泛使用的社交工具,其域名的检测与管理显得尤为重要。本文将QQ域名检测API接口的开发与应用,并提供一个PHP代码示例,以便于开发者了解如何实现这一功能。

一、QQ域名检测的重要性

在网络安全日益受到重视的背景下,确保使用的域名没有安全隐患显得尤为关键。不合法、不当利用的域名不仅可能损害用户的利益,更会对企业的声誉造成不可逆的伤害。因此,QQ域名检测API的出现,为我们提供了一种自动化、高效的管理方式。

二、QQ域名检测API接口解析

QQ域名检测API接口提供了一种标准化的数据交互机制,通过HTTP请求可以实现对域名的实时检测。这项技术能有效识别潜在风险域名,例如钓鱼网站、恶意软件传播域名等,为用户提供稳妥的在线体验。

三、API接口的使用方法

一般来说,调用API接口的步骤包含以下几个方面:首先是获取API密钥,然后构建HTTP请求,并对返回结果进行解析。以下是与QQ域名检测API相关的一些基本步骤:

  • 步骤一:注册并获取API密钥
  • 步骤二:构建API请求
  • 步骤三:发送请求并处理响应数据
  • 步骤四:根据响应的数据进行相应的业务逻辑处理

四、自动跳转PHP代码示例

为了使开发过程更加直观,下面提供一个简单的PHP示例,演示如何通过QQ域名检测API进行域名检测并实现自动跳转功能。这段代码将检查指定的域名是否存在风险,并根据检测结果进行相应的页面跳转。

        
        <?php
        // QQ域名检测API的URL和API密钥
        $apiUrl = "https://api.example.com/domain-check"; // 替换为实际API URL
        $apiKey = "your_api_key_here"; // 替换为您的API密钥
        $domain = "example.com"; // 需要检测的域名

        // 构建HTTP请求
        $ch = curl_init;
        curl_setopt($ch, CURLOPT_URL, $apiUrl . "?domain=" . $domain);
        curl_setopt($ch, CURLOPT_RETURNTRANSFER, true);
        curl_setopt($ch, CURLOPT_HTTPHEADER, array(
            "Authorization: Bearer " . $apiKey
        ));

        // 发送请求
        $response = curl_exec($ch);
        curl_close($ch);

        // 解析响应数据
        $result = json_decode($response, true);

        // 检查结果并自动跳转
        if ($result['status'] === "safe") {
            header("Location: https://safe-site.com");
        } else {
            header("Location: https://warning-site.com");
        }
        exit;
        ?>
        
    

五、前瞻性思考:未来的应用趋势

随着互联网技术的发展,域名检测的需求只会日益增长。除了基本的安全检测外,未来的API接口或许还可以集成更多的功能,例如机器学习算法分析域名的历史数据,生成风险预警,提升自动化检测的准确性。这样的发展将进一步增强用户的安全体验,让企业能够更好地应对网络安全挑战。

六、总结

QQ域名检测API及其相关技术的实现,为企业和个人提供了一条高效的安全保障之路。通过搭建这样的平台,不仅可以浓缩经验教训,更能在保护用户利益的同时,推动整个行业的正向发展。希望本文提供的代码示例能够为开发者带来灵感,推动更多创新的实践。

操作成功